NEW DELHI: Commerce and Industry Minister Piyush Goyal on Friday said that he had a very productive visit to a kiwifruit orchard in New Zealand, adding that he is grateful to the Kiwi-Indian farmers for the warm welcome.
Goyal visited New Zealand this week to ensure a future-ready and balanced trade pact that respects our sensitivities while deepening economic ties, opening new avenues for collaboration, and unlocking fresh opportunities for businesses and consumers on both sides.
“A very productive visit to the Te Puke kiwifruit orchard in the Bay of Plenty, along with my counterpart, Todd McClay, Minister of Agriculture, Trade, and Investment of New Zealand, ” the minister posted on X.
